Large-scale delivery and fleet optimization for AI agents.
Vepathos solves vehicle routing problems (VRP) for last-mile fleets: it assigns stops to vehicles and sequences each route from one depot, at scales from dozens to thousands of stops.
This repository is the remote MCP adapter (mcp.vepathos.com). It is not a product of its own.
Web, REST and MCP share the same Vepathos account, plan, features, limits and monthly stop quota.

There is no cancel tool. A submitted optimization runs to completion. Street addresses must go
through geocode_addresses first; optimize_delivery_routes does not invent coordinates.

Developers and headless agents
Create a Vepathos dashboard credential with scope mcp:optimize and send
Authorization: Bearer <client_id>:<client_secret>
to https://mcp.vepathos.com/mcp. Usage counts against the same account plan as the web app and
the REST API.
Example (3,200 deliveries)
{
"depot": { "latitude": 40.7128, "longitude": -74.0060 },
"vehicles": [
{ "vehicle_id": "van", "count": 35, "max_weight_kg": 900, "max_volume_m3": 8.0 }
],
"stops": [
{
"stop_id": "ORD-10045",
"latitude": 40.7306,
"longitude": -73.9352,
"weight_kg": 18.5,
"volume_m3": 0.04,
"time_window": { "start": "09:00", "end": "12:00" }
}
],
"schedule": {
"date": "2026-09-14",
"route_start_time": "07:30",
"time_zone": "America/New_York",
"service_time_minutes": 4
}
}Every stop needs latitude and longitude. Addresses are not geocoded. Weight, volume and time
windows are optional; if you set a capacity on any vehicle, every vehicle and every stop must
include that field. Time windows require schedule.route_start_time.
Results stay available for 24 hours. detail=summary is compact (totals and a page of routes).
detail=stops returns ordered stop_id + arrival time, without echoing coordinates.

Privacy
The tools accept coordinates, optional weight/volume/time windows and your own stop and vehicle ids. They do not accept names, phones, emails or addresses. Results do not echo coordinates. Logs omit tokens, payloads and coordinates. Hosted results are retained for 24 hours. See docs/security.md and SECURITY.md.
